Complex chromosomal rearrangement in a woman with multiple miscarriages.

K Kausch1, T Haaf, J Köhler, M Schmid.   

Abstract

We report on a 23-yr-old healthy female with repeated miscarriages and a de novo complex chromosomal rearrangement (CCR) involving chromosomes 1, 2, 5 and 11 with 5 breakpoints. A review of cases reported in the last five yr is provided.
